如何通过源模型实例ID查询关联的目标模型实例?

您提供的内容表明您需要根据源模型实例ID来查询关联的目标模型实例。这通常涉及到数据库查询或者API调用,以获取与特定源模型实例相关联的目标模型实例的信息。

模型id关联查询

模型id_通过源模型实例ID查询关联的目标模型实例
(图片来源网络,侵删)

在许多数据驱动的应用中,源模型和目标模型之间的关联是至关重要的,这种关系可能基于多种因素,如数据依赖、功能扩展或服务链中的上下游关系,通过源模型实例ID查询关联的目标模型实例,可以帮助用户追踪模型间的依赖关系,确保数据处理流程的透明性和可追溯性。

关联模型的定义

在开始之前,我们需要明确什么是源模型和目标模型:

源模型:提供初始数据或服务的模型,它是整个处理流程的起点。

目标模型:接收源模型输出的数据或服务并进行处理的模型,它依赖于源模型的输出以产生最终结果。

模型id_通过源模型实例ID查询关联的目标模型实例
(图片来源网络,侵删)

查询过程

要实现通过源模型实例ID查询关联的目标模型实例,通常需要以下几个步骤:

1、建立模型元数据存储:需要一个系统来存储所有模型的元数据,包括模型ID、输入输出描述、依赖关系等。

2、设计查询接口:设计一个API或数据库查询接口,允许用户通过源模型实例ID发起查询。

3、执行查询:根据提供的源模型实例ID,在元数据存储中查找与之关联的所有目标模型实例。

模型id_通过源模型实例ID查询关联的目标模型实例
(图片来源网络,侵删)

4、返回结果:将查询到的目标模型实例信息以列表或其他形式返回给用户。

查询示例

假设我们有以下三个模型实例:

源模型A(ID: A001)

目标模型B(ID: B001),依赖于A

目标模型C(ID: C001),也依赖于A

用户通过API查询源模型A的关联模型,API会返回如下信息:

源模型实例ID 关联的目标模型实例ID
A001 B001
A001 C001

这表示模型B和模型C都直接依赖于模型A的输出。

相关问题与解答

Q1: 如果源模型有多个版本,如何处理不同版本的关联查询?

A1: 在元数据存储中,每个模型实例应该包含版本信息,查询时,除了源模型实例ID,还应考虑版本号,这样,即使源模型更新了版本,也能准确查询到对应版本的目标模型实例。

Q2: 如何处理模型间的多对多关系?

A2: 在多对多的关系中,一个源模型可能被多个目标模型依赖,同时一个目标模型也可能依赖于多个源模型,元数据存储应设计为能够处理这种复杂关系,查询接口可以提供更复杂的查询选项,比如查询所有依赖于特定源模型集合的目标模型,或者查询所有某目标模型依赖的源模型。

通过这种方式,即使在复杂的模型依赖网络中,也能有效地追踪和管理模型间的关系。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-21 05:30
下一篇 2024-08-21 05:32

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信